Transaction 66c8a58518683bb246bfc4bb6ce135db9e19f3604e8b0821bc955f224b5d0aa1
1 Input
1 Output
-
66c8a58518683bb246bfc4bb6ce135db9e19f3604e8b0821bc955f224b5d0aa1:0
- value
- 28454
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04153bf5763837ddb0074d35a231e388fb0108c4 OP_EQUAL
- address
- 324c4gytt5V1umQCNpMkH3WUsJUaBp5REy